Originally Posted by marky128
Hey Makima808,

What made you change from an M3 to a S2 if you don't mind me asking and how does the 2 differ?

Marcus
Im not really too sure to be honest. It was always a dream to have an e92 M3 as its the only one with the 4L v8. Once I got it, I build it exactly how I wanted it so I guess you could say I satisfied that goal of mine. Here's a quick shot of how it turned out.

Sadly I only owned it for just over a year, but another car on my bucket list has always been a s2000 as well and came across this one so I found it a worthy successor and decided it'll be my next project.

In all honest, when I test drove the s2000, I had to double check if I was stepping on the gas pedal. Of course there's a huge power difference as well as weight difference but to me the s2000 feels so much more lively and more like a go-kart.

You could definitely feel the weight and size of the m3 in corners but your full immersed in the m3 with the gorgeous sounds of the n/a high revving v8. So they do share similiaries such as the high revving motors which I'm addicted to.

All in all, I love the s2000 and I've only had it for two days. Can't wait for many more to come!
